Lola

In 1941, music-loving sisters Thomasina and Martha build a machine that can intercept broadcasts from the future. While they initially use it for small ventures, like becoming the first fans of seventies music, they soon realise that it has greater power. Now holding the key to defeating the Nazis, they shift the tide of the war, but as they get carried away, they soon face the world-altering consequences of their actions.
